Frequently Asked Questions

What are the best places to kayak near Springfield, WI?

Top picks near Springfield include Lakeshore Drive, Williams Bay, South Lakeshore Drive. In total there are 30 public launch points within 50 miles, with paddling on lakes, rivers.

What types of paddling can I do near Springfield?

Near Springfield you'll find opportunities for kayaking, canoeing, and stand-up paddle boarding. Most locations offer beginner-friendly conditions with public boat ramp access.

Are there free kayak launches near Springfield?

Yes! Most public boat ramps near Springfield are free to use. Some state parks and recreation areas may charge a small parking or entrance fee.
